The Veterinary Technician program at Patrick & Henry Community College is designed to provide students with the knowledge and skills necessary to excel as valuable members of a veterinary healthcare team. This comprehensive program likely combines classroom instruction with hands-on laboratory and clinical experiences, ensuring graduates are well-prepared for the demands of the profession. Students can expect to learn about animal anatomy and physiology, pharmacology, surgical assisting, clinical laboratory procedures, radiology, and animal behavior. A significant emphasis is placed on practical skills such as administering medications, performing physical examinations, assisting in surgery, and collecting laboratory samples. Clinical externships at local veterinary practices provide invaluable real-world experience. The program is likely structured as a two-year Associate of Applied Science (AAS) degree. Upon graduation, students are typically eligible to sit for the Veterinary Technician National Examination (VTNE), and upon successfully passing, can pursue careers as veterinary technicians in various settings, including private practices, animal shelters, research facilities, and more. Graduates play a crucial role in animal care, assisting veterinarians in providing medical treatment, performing diagnostic tests, and educating clients.
